Thanks for your review, @iamtakashi. I am detailing some decisions below:
Inverted Color Scheme This is definitely opinionated, but once I created this system, I couldn't alternate it on variations. It will be constantly inverted, no matter the colors. Since this is a third podcast theme, I want to proceed with a bold approach here; I believe the others (this and this) will follow your expectations closely.
Footer Buttons I added containers to links in the footer to ensure the black icons would work with both backgrounds. Once I have icons, I need such a safe space. This is nice to have as the design is neat and typographical. There are no decorations here, and the icons work to give users a visual break. The icons became a problem once I couldn't use social links because PocketCasts was not there. I am using PNGs with an overlay, but I would love a better solution to remove the button aspect. I tried FontAwesome, an icon font, but it didn't work out.
Query loop designs Following your advice, I've streamlined the variations of QL. Now, there are only two designs: the default and the Homepage version, which showcases the podcast cover in a larger size.
Featured Image The stylized featured images emulate podcast covers. I chose not to use plain images here because that's not how podcasts work. Podcast episodes typically have unique covers uploaded along the audio track; I've done it. Therefore, users of a podcast theme will expect to showcase their art. This is not a false anticipation but a connection to the public's intention.
